Addison is a multibillion-dollar professional services firm providing a full suite of services to our clients including staffing, consulting & executive search companies.


DLC is one of Addison’s five full time salaried Accounting and Finance bench models with a diverse fortune 500 client base operating in five major markets; Los Angeles, Orange County, San Francisco, Chicago and Philadelphia. DLC utilizes a full-time salaried employment model & hires only individuals who either have Big 4 CPA experience or are graduates from one of the top 25 MBA programs. DLC consultants are highly credentialed, best-in-class senior resources suited to the sophisticated needs of our clients.


The DLC BDA role will support our Chicago practice & manage the inside sales and marketing efforts for the local sales team. The responsibilities will be focused on supporting the DLC business development teams drive client development & growth.

This in an excellent entry level sales opportunity with career progression. Successful Business Development Associates will have future opportunities for promotion, advancement into full sales positions.


Ideal candidates will have a BA from an accredited four-year university along with interest in sales / business development career. This role is the best possible place to start a career in sales. Generous commission plan, training program & benefits & promotion potential.


The Role

  • Set & attend meetings for Client Service Directors (CSD’s) and Client Account Directors (CAD’s) with new & existing clients & prospects utilizing cold & warm calling techniques, email campaigns, social media outreach & referrals
  • Research target companies & define strategies for relationship development
  • Stay on top of market trends & apply these to development within account portfolio
  • Develop an understanding of regional market landscape & define account prioritization
  • Create email campaigns, track campaign results & follow up on any client engagement resulting from email campaigns
  • Help maintain the accuracy of contact database through market research & name generation techniques
  • Play an active role in existing client management, ensuring that follow up meetings are set up
  • Support sales team with custom materials including project profiles, engagement confirmations, coordination of marketing materials, & other ad hoc projects
  • Perform client & prospect research; provide updates to CSDs / CADs regarding M&A transactions, earnings updates, executive changes & other current events
  • Provide content for company’s social media campaigns & newsletters
  • Assist CSD / CAD in responding to RFPs and preparing presentations for clients
  • Assist CSD / CAD with general office support including event planning, consultant communications & outreach


What We’re Looking For

  • 1-2 years of sales / business development experience building and maintaining relationships in professional accounting, finance, or technology fields
  • Competitive nature & drive to become a successful business development professional
  • Ability to leverage your network of current clients and our database of target accounts to build, strengthen and nurture relationships
  • Committed to building strong relationships
  • Demonstrated skills in interacting with C-level executives
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business or a related field


What We Have to Offer

  • Base salaries starting at $65k plus commission eligible year one to earn over $100k+
  • Well-rounded employee benefits (including health, dental vision, life, and long-term disability insurance, 401k matching, continuing education Excellent 401K employer match
  • Robust training, onboarding & career investment with ample learning & development opportunities
